Why Plastic Film Packaging Dominates the Market

Filem plastik, termasuk polietilena (PE), polipropilena (PP), and polyvinyl chloride (PVC), are favored for several reasons:

  1. Protection and Preservation: These films act as barriers against moisture, oksigen, dan bahan cemar, extending the shelf life of perishable goods like food, Farmaseutikal, dan elektronik.
  2. Lightweight and Flexible: Their malleability allows for custom shapes and sizes, reducing material waste and shipping costs.
  3. Kecekapan kos: Compared to alternatives like glass or metal, plastic films are cheaper to produce and transport, making them ideal for mass-market products.
  4. Transparency and Printability: Clear films showcase products, while printed designs enhance branding and consumer appeal.

Environmental Challenges and Industry Responses

Walaupun kelebihannya, plastic film packaging faces severe criticism due to its environmental impact:

  • Single-Use Waste: A significant portion of plastic films ends up in landfills or oceans, contributing to pollution and harming wildlife.
  • Rintangan kitar semula: Many plastic films are difficult to recycle due to contamination, mixed materials, or lack of infrastructure.

In response, the industry is pivoting towardsustainable alternatives:

  1. Filem Biodegradable dan Compostable: Innovations include plant-based polymers (Mis., PLA from corn starch) and oxo-biodegradable additives that accelerate breakdown in natural environments.
  2. Kandungan kitar semula: Manufacturers are incorporating post-consumer recycled (PCR) materials into films, reducing reliance on virgin plastics.
  3. Reusable Packaging Systems: Brands are experimenting with refillable containers and return-and-reuse models to minimize single-use waste.
  4. Teknologi Kitar Semula Lanjutan: Chemical recycling methods, such as pyrolysis, are being explored to transform mixed plastics into reusable raw materials.

Industry Trends Shaping the Future

  1. Regulatory Pressures: Governments worldwide are imposing stricter rules on plastic use. Sebagai contoh, the EU’s Single-Use Plastics Directive bans certain non-recyclable items, pushing companies to innovate.
  2. Consumer Demand for Eco-Friendly Options: Surveys show that 70% of consumers are willing to pay more for sustainable packaging, driving brands to adopt greener solutions.
  3. Circular Economy Initiatives: Leading companies are investing in closed-loop systems where packaging is collected, dikitar semula, and repurposed endlessly.
  4. Kemajuan teknologi:
    • Barrier Coatings: Nanotechnology-enhanced films improve oxygen and moisture resistance, reducing the need for thick, multi-layer packaging.
    • Edible Films: Made from seaweed or starch, these biodegradable coatings are gaining traction in the food industry.

Case Study: Success in Sustainable Packaging

AmbilLoop, a global reusable packaging platform partnering with brands like Unilever and Nestlé. Customers receive products in durable, reusable containers, which are collected, cleaned, and refilled. This model reduces plastic waste by up to 90% compared to single-use packaging.

Begitu juga, Apeel Sciences has developed an edible, plant-based coating that extends the shelf life of fruits and vegetables, reducing the need for plastic wraps.
